However, you would likely choose a specialty within a master\u2019s degree, and occasionally in a bachelor\u2019s degree.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\" id=\"h-types-of-associate-degrees-in-information-technology\">Types of Associate Degrees in Information Technology<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The types of associate degrees in information technology include an Associate of Science in Information Technology, Associate of Arts in Information Technology, and Associate of Applied Science in Information Technology. Below, we\u2019ll discuss the different types of courses and degrees so you can find the best information technology associate degree program for you.<\/p>\n\n\n<div id=\"accordions-112614\" class=\"accordions-112614 accordions\" data-accordions={&quot;lazyLoad&quot;:true,&quot;id&quot;:&quot;112614&quot;,&quot;event&quot;:&quot;click&quot;,&quot;collapsible&quot;:&quot;true&quot;,&quot;heightStyle&quot;:&quot;content&quot;,&quot;animateStyle&quot;:&quot;swing&quot;,&quot;animateDelay&quot;:1000,&quot;navigation&quot;:true,&quot;active&quot;:999,&quot;expandedOther&quot;:&quot;no&quot;}>\r\n                <div id=\"accordions-lazy-112614\" class=\"accordions-lazy\" accordionsId=\"112614\">\r\n                    <\/div>\r\n\r\n    <div class=\"items\"  style=\"display:none\" >\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112614\" itemcount=\"0\"  header_id=\"header-1655060819554\" id=\"header-1655060819554\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060819554 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Associate of Science (AS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060819554\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060819554\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Associate of Science (AS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060819554 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The Associate of Science in Information Technology is typically a two-year academic transfer program. While graduates can enter the workforce upon completion of the AS in Information Technology, most go on to complete a Bachelor\u2019s Degree in Information Technology.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Some complete this associate degree at a community college in order to save money while completing the general education requirements of a bachelor\u2019s degree. That way, after they get their community college associate degree, they\u2019ll only need to study for two years at a more expensive university to finish their undergraduate studies.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Associate of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Database Systems Fundamentals<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">IT Project Management<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Web Design and Development<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112614\" itemcount=\"1\"  header_id=\"header-1655060839079\" id=\"header-1655060839079\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060839079 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Associate of Applied Science (AAS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060839079\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060839079\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Associate of Applied Science (AAS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060839079 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The Associate of Applied Science in Information Technology degree is also a two-year program, however, it is more career-oriented than the former program. Instead of teaching more theory-based classes like in an AS degree, this program teaches the technical skills that can be applied directly to the workforce.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">After completing their degree, graduates often pursue a job in a professional setting rather than pursue a higher degree. Despite this being a more hands-on degree, students can still transfer credits to an eventual in-person or online bachelor's degree program if they wish.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Associate of Applied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Fundamentals of Cybersecurity<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Quantitative Literacy<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Concepts of Networking<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112614\" itemcount=\"2\"  header_id=\"header-1655060859562\" id=\"header-1655060859562\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060859562 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Associate of Arts (AA in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060859562\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060859562\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Associate of Arts (AA in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060859562 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">While an Associate of Arts in Information Technology is also a two-year degree, it differs from the programs mentioned above as it involves taking liberal arts classes in addition to IT courses. While an AS or AAS in Information Technology might involve some humanities classes, an AA in Information Technology will involve common courses in English, history, social sciences, and so on, and often includes business operations courses.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">As with the AS degree, the AA in Information Technology is often a stepping-stone program for graduates to go on to baccalaureate studies. This is a good option for associate students that want to eventually study at a liberal arts school, as they will have their general education requirements in humanities and some basic information technology courses out of the way.\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Associate of Arts in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Introduction to System Analysis<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Economics Survey<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Business Communications<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n            <\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Types of Bachelor\u2019s Degrees in Information Technology<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>There are three main types of <a href=\"https:\/\/careerkarma.com\/blog\/bachelors-degree\/\">bachelor&#8217;s degrees<\/a> in information technology, which include a Bachelor of Science in Information Technology, a Bachelor of Applied Science in Information Technology, and a Bachelor of Arts in Information Technology.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>As opposed to an associate degree that takes two years, an in-person or online bachelor&#8217;s degree spans four years across 120 credit hours. Upon completion of this undergraduate degree, alumni are prepared for many of the <a href=\"https:\/\/careerkarma.com\/blog\/top-careers-in-information-technology\/\">top careers in the information technology industry.<\/a><\/p>\n\n\n<div id=\"accordions-112615\" class=\"accordions-112615 accordions\" data-accordions={&quot;lazyLoad&quot;:true,&quot;id&quot;:&quot;112615&quot;,&quot;event&quot;:&quot;click&quot;,&quot;collapsible&quot;:&quot;true&quot;,&quot;heightStyle&quot;:&quot;content&quot;,&quot;animateStyle&quot;:&quot;swing&quot;,&quot;animateDelay&quot;:1000,&quot;navigation&quot;:true,&quot;active&quot;:999,&quot;expandedOther&quot;:&quot;no&quot;}>\r\n                <div id=\"accordions-lazy-112615\" class=\"accordions-lazy\" accordionsId=\"112615\">\r\n                    <\/div>\r\n\r\n    <div class=\"items\"  style=\"display:none\" >\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112615\" itemcount=\"0\"  header_id=\"header-1655060943982\" id=\"header-1655060943982\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060943982 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Bachelor of Science (BS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060943982\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060943982\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Bachelor of Science (BS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060943982 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">A Bachelor of Science in Information Technology is the most popular version of this undergraduate college degree and has different abbreviations depending on the university, common ones being a BS, BSC, or BSIT.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Students focus on STEM courses, as the degree requirements rarely include many classes within the humanities, like English, social sciences, or history. This college degree covers a wide range of disciplines within information technology, making for a well-rounded graduate proficient in many skills. Though not necessary to get a good job, some students will continue their educational journey to get a <\/span><a href=\"https:\/\/careerkarma.com\/blog\/masters-degree\/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">master\u2019s degree<\/span><\/a><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Bachelor of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Advanced mathematics<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Network Fundamentals<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Database Design<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112615\" itemcount=\"1\"  header_id=\"header-1655060961894\" id=\"header-1655060961894\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060961894 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Bachelor of Arts (BA in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060961894\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060961894\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Bachelor of Arts (BA in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060961894 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">The Bachelor of Arts in Information Technology program focuses more heavily on humanities and arts courses than a Bachelor of Science would. The BA program has more general education requirements in classes like history, English, and social sciences.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">While courses in information technology are still taught, often those pursuing a BA in Information Technology will take those STEM classes alongside learning business processes. Alumni with this undergraduate degree often work on managing and maintaining electronic systems in their business environment, and recommend technological upgrades to make their companies more competitive.\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Bachelor of Arts in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Business Management<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Business Communications<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Workflow Management<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112615\" itemcount=\"2\"  header_id=\"header-1655060981003\" id=\"header-1655060981003\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655060981003 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Bachelor of Applied Science (BAS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655060981003\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655060981003\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Bachelor of Applied Science (BAS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655060981003 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Instead of taking more theory-based classes like you would in a BS or BA degree, a Bachelor of Applied Science in Information Technology is much more career-oriented. In a BS degree students learn a variety of different skills for a well-rounded education, while in a BAS degree, students learn technical skills that will be applied directly to the workforce.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Though not a requirement for all programs, some BAS degrees are designed to supplement a prior Associate of Applied Science in Information Technology. Usually, this involves transferring credits from the associate degree over to the in-person or online Bachelor of Applied Science degree, eliminating the need for extraneous general education requirements and possibly allowing an early graduation for enrolled students.\u00a0\u00a0\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Bachelor of Applied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Hardware and Software Concepts\u00a0<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Advanced Application Development\u00a0<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Information Security Administration\u00a0<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n            <\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Types of Master\u2019s Degrees in Information Technology<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The types of Master\u2019s Degrees in Information Technology include a Master of Arts in Information Technology, a Master of Science in Information Technology, and Master of Applied Science in Information Technology. A common requirement for a master\u2019s degree is a bachelor\u2019s degree in a related field and the entire program usually takes around two years to complete.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Though people with a baccalaureate degree can get great jobs within the industry, graduates wanting to specialize further within the discipline and earn higher salaries will pursue a graduate degree. They do this either in-person or through some of the <a href=\"https:\/\/careerkarma.com\/blog\/best-online-information-technology-masters-degrees\/\">best online Information Technology Master\u2019s Degrees<\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n<div id=\"accordions-112617\" class=\"accordions-112617 accordions\" data-accordions={&quot;lazyLoad&quot;:true,&quot;id&quot;:&quot;112617&quot;,&quot;event&quot;:&quot;click&quot;,&quot;collapsible&quot;:&quot;true&quot;,&quot;heightStyle&quot;:&quot;content&quot;,&quot;animateStyle&quot;:&quot;swing&quot;,&quot;animateDelay&quot;:1000,&quot;navigation&quot;:true,&quot;active&quot;:999,&quot;expandedOther&quot;:&quot;no&quot;}>\r\n                <div id=\"accordions-lazy-112617\" class=\"accordions-lazy\" accordionsId=\"112617\">\r\n                    <\/div>\r\n\r\n    <div class=\"items\"  style=\"display:none\" >\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112617\" itemcount=\"0\"  header_id=\"header-1655061070724\" id=\"header-1655061070724\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655061070724 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Master of Arts (MA in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655061070724\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655061070724\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Master of Arts (MA in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655061070724 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">A Master of Arts in Information Technology is a two-year graduate program that requires around 30 credit hours to complete. This degree gives students a chance to study information technology as well as other disciplines to apply that knowledge to a real-world application.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Often graduate students in an MA will take business classes to improve their economic savviness and law classes to make sure their companies adhere to industry regulations, or teach them how to better manage projects and employees in a leadership role. The graduate program might include a capstone project, a thesis involving research, and specialty and core courses.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Masters of Art in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Advanced Research Methods<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">IT Governance and Compliance<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Leadership Fundamentals<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112617\" itemcount=\"1\"  header_id=\"header-1655061088530\" id=\"header-1655061088530\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655061088530 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Master of Science (MS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655061088530\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655061088530\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Master of Science (MS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655061088530 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">A Master of Science in Information Technology is the most common graduate program for students to pursue. It likewise takes between two to three years at around 30 credit hours, but forgoes liberal arts and humanities classes like in its MA counterpart.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Instead, this program teaches further technical knowledge within IT, with students focusing on electronics, mathematics, engineering, and even medicine. Students pursue this degree to specialize within a specific tech field, with popular concentrations including cyber security, system analysis, software development, database administration, and data analysis.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Master of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Network Design and Security<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Systems Analysis and Design<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Modern Operating Systems<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    \r\n            <div post_id=\"112617\" itemcount=\"2\"  header_id=\"header-1655061104047\" id=\"header-1655061104047\" style=\"\" class=\"accordions-head head1655061104047 border-none\" toggle-text=\"\" main-text=\"Master of Applied Science (MAS in Information Technology)\">\r\n                                    <span id=\"accordion-icons-1655061104047\" class=\"accordion-icons\">\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-active accordion-plus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-up\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                        <span class=\"accordion-icon-inactive accordion-minus\"><i class=\"fas fa-chevron-right\"><\/i><\/span>\r\n                    <\/span>\r\n                    <span id=\"header-text-1655061104047\" class=\"accordions-head-title\">Master of Applied Science (MAS in Information Technology)<\/span>\r\n                            <\/div>\r\n            <div class=\"accordion-content content1655061104047 \">\r\n                <p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Though a MAS program can be completed between one to three years like the aforementioned programs, a MAS degree is very uncommon. Often those that pursue this degree are already professionals within the field and want to upskill to learn about new developments and technologies in the industry.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">MAS programs are typically highly specific, as those that take them are usually building skills for their particular jobs. As such, those that aren\u2019t already employed in the information technology industry would do better with an MS degree instead.<\/span><\/p>\n<h4><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Common Master of Applied Science in Information Technology Curriculum\u00a0<\/span><\/h4>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Computer Forensics<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Health Information Technology<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400\">Networking Systems<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n            <\/div>\r\n    <\/div>\r\n\r\n\r\n\r\n            <\/div>\n\n\n\n<p><\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Will You Learn in an Information Technology Degree Program?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>In an information technology degree program, you will learn about different aspects of computing systems. Those courses, such as the ones listed below, give students foundational knowledge that they can later build upon in their desired specialization.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\"><li><strong>Database Management. <\/strong>Data only has utility if it can actually be located for use. Through this class, you\u2019ll learn the best practices for storing and organizing information so that it is in an easily-accessible system.<\/li><li><strong>Introduction to Programming. <\/strong>Many can be intimidated by programming at first glance, but once you take this class and learn languages like Python and JavaScript, programming will become fairly straightforward. Once you have a grasp on the coding languages, you\u2019ll start designing, testing, and debugging your own programs.<\/li><li><strong>Web Development. <\/strong>This course teaches the structure behind websites and coding the backend of sites. Classes occasionally cover front end development as well. Students delve deeper into programming languages like JavaScript, but also learn other languages like CSS and HTML.<\/li><li><strong>Business Intelligence. <\/strong>In this course, students learn how to apply descriptive data models in informing the decision-making process of a business. As most IT careers are in the corporate world, it\u2019s essential for all specialists to learn good business acumen for determining ways to optimize technologies in the workplace.<\/li><li><strong>Information Security. <\/strong>This class covers system vulnerabilities, threats, risks, and how to counteract those as a security specialist. Students will learn about ethical hacking in order to better understand how others can infiltrate systems. Degree students will also learn other ethics regarding computers, studying civil liberties and privacy, intellectual property, and how to craft compliant security frameworks.<\/li><\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Best Minors for Information Technology Students<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>The best information technology minors add an interdisciplinary perspective to degrees. The most common methods of making a program more affordable are through work-study programs,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A), loans, grants, and scholarships.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A)<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>This application through the federal government determines how much financial aid students are eligible for through government-subsidized student loans. FAFSA applications contain a series of questions for students covering their parent\u2019s income, number of children in the family, other assets they own, and more to determine the financial standing of their families and their levels of need.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Work-Study Programs<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Work-study programs are state- or federally-funded programs that assist students with financial needs by having students work part-time, with the money earned going towards their tuition. Funds earned from this program do not cover the entire cost of college, as students may still need to get scholarships, student loans, or grants to cover the bulk of tuition.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Scholarships<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>A scholarship is financial aid offered on the basis of academic merit, origin, race, field of study, or even gender. These awards may cover full or partial tuition and are often paid as either a lump sum or annual payment. Scholarships can also take the form of fellowships, tuition waivers, and grants.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Loans<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Loans can be acquired either through the federal government or private companies and help students cover the cost of educational supplies such as tuition, supplies, and various living expenses.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>These loans should be considered a last resort if grants and scholarships have failed, as repaying them carries a hefty financial burden for many years after graduation. Federal student loans are often recommended over private loans because they are cheaper to repay with lower interest rates.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Grants<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Grants are financial aid that are not repaid, just like scholarships. There are different types of federal grants, such as those based on merit and won competitively, those gained through a prior award, those granted through renewal, and those issued by the federal government. Some students and professionals will also apply for grants to fund their research.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Information Technology Scholarships<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>While there are a wide variety of information technology degree program scholarships, only a few occur on a rolling basis. There are two main types, namely private and federal loans. Private loans are non-governmental loans offered by credit unions, banks, state agencies, or even schools. Federal student loans are provided through the government.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Is the Average Student Loan for Information Technology Associate Degrees?<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>According to the NCES, the <a href=\"https:\/\/nces.ed.gov\/programs\/digest\/d20\/tables\/dt20_331.95.asp?current=yes\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" rel=\"nofollow\">average student loan for an information technology associate degree<\/a> is $20,030. On average, students in the US that take out federal loans get $19,500, while the average amount for those that get non-federal loans is $10,740.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Is the Average Student Loan for Information Technology Bachelor\u2019s Degrees?<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>Reports from the NCES also show that the average <a href=\"https:\/\/nces.ed.gov\/programs\/digest\/d20\/tables\/dt20_331.95.asp?current=yes\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" rel=\"nofollow\">student loan for an information technology bachelor\u2019s degree<\/a> is $32,290. Those that get federal loans take out about $29,210, and those that take out non-federal loans get about $20,180.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Is the Average Student Loan for Information Technology Master\u2019s Degrees?<\/h3>\n\n\n\n<p>For information technology master\u2019s degrees, the <a href=\"https:\/\/nces.ed.gov\/programs\/digest\/d20\/tables\/dt20_332.45.asp?current=yes\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\" rel=\"nofollow\">average loan a student gets is $54,290<\/a>. Those that attended public schools took out $45,700 in loans, private nonprofit students took out $60,840 in loans, and those at private for-profit schools took out $66,940 in loans.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How to Get Into the Best Schools for Information Technology<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>To get into the best schools for information technology, you\u2019ll have to meet institutional admissions requirements, which will vary between degrees and even between universities offering the same programs.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Typically, you\u2019ll need to have a satisfactory GPA from your prior education.
